DESCRIPTION
The Martock is a spacious and thoughtfully designed four-bedroom linked-detached house, perfect for modern family living. The property comes with the added convenience of an integral garage and designated driveway parking.

This home offers a perfect blend of style, space, and practicality, ideal for growing families or those who appreciate modern living with plenty of room for entertaining and relaxation.

Measurements 
Ground Floor:-
Kitchen/Dining - 18'7" x 16'7"
Living Room - 10'6" x 17'3"
Cloakroom - 3'3" x 5'9"
Garage - 9'9" x 19'6"

First Floor:-
Bedroom 1 - 9'7" x 14'7"
En-suite - 9'7" x 4'4"
Bedroom 2 - 11'0" x 13'9"
Bedroom 3 - 11'0" x 14'8"
Bedroom 4 - 9'2" x 9'0"
Bathroom - 10'1" x 5'9"

Ground Floor 
Upon entering the property, you are greeted by a well-proportioned entrance hallway, providing access to the main living areas.

The heart of the home is the open-plan kitchen and dining area, offering a seamless flow from cooking to entertaining. The kitchen is designed to be practical, with ample counter space and room for modern appliances. Double French doors from the dining area lead directly to the garden, allowing plenty of natural light and offering a perfect space for indoor-outdoor living.

Adjacent to the kitchen, you'll find a comfortable living room, ideal for relaxing or spending time with family. The open-plan design encourages a sense of space while still maintaining distinct areas for different activities.

A downstairs cloakroom with a WC and sink is conveniently located on the ground floor for guests or quick access.

Internal access to the garage is provided via a door in the dining area, offering both convenience and practicality, especially for additional storage or vehicle security. With utility area.
Additional storage can be found under the stairs, perfect for keeping clutter at bay.

First Floor 
Upstairs, the house offers four well-sized bedrooms, providing ample space for family members or guests.

The master bedroom features an elegant ensuite shower room, complete with a modern WC, vanity sink, and built-in shower. The room also benefits from fitted wardrobes, offering convenient and stylish storage.

The remaining bedrooms are ideal for use as children's rooms, guest rooms, or even a home office.
A family bathroom is equipped with a double low-profile walk-in shower, a full-sized bath, a modern WC, and a vanity sink, combining both style and functionality.

There is an airing cupboard accessible from the landing, offering additional storage for linens or household items.

Outside 
The garden is accessible via double French doors from the kitchen/diner, offering an excellent space for outdoor dining, gardening, or family activities.

The easy connection between the indoor and outdoor areas makes this home ideal for entertaining and summer living

Additional Features 
Integral garage with direct access from inside the home, making it highly practical for storage or secure parking, with utility area.
Modern fittings and finishes throughout, ensuring that the home is both stylish and functional.
Thoughtful storage solutions, including built-in wardrobes, under-stairs storage, and an airing cupboard

Specification 
Kitchen:-
Fitted kitchen with 40 mm worktops with matching 150 mm Upstands
One and half bowl sink with mixer tap
Tiled splashback to cooker hood
Karndean flooring
Double electric oven ceramic hob and hood
Fully integrated 70/30 fridge freezer
Integrated dishwasher
Plumbing and electrics for washer/dryer

Cloakroom:-
White DURAVIT sanitary ware with chrome fittings
Feature wall tile over basin

Family bathroom:-
White DURAVIT sanitary ware with chrome fittings
Wall tiling over basin
Thermostatic bath mixer valve
Full height tiling around bath
Separate double shower with glass enclosure and full height tiles
Shaver socket

Ensuite:-
White DURAVIT sanitary ware with chrome fittings
Shower cubicle with two-way shower low profile tray
Full height tiles within shower cubicle
wall tiling over basin
Shaver socket

Electrical:-
Media point to living room
Internet outlet point to master bedroom
Socket with USBC charging point kitchen
LED downlights to kitchen bathroom and ensuite areas
External lighting to front door
Mains operator, smoke detectors with battery back up
Carbon monoxide alarm

Specification Continued 
Decoration:-
Internal walls, emulsioned white
All ceiling smooth finish, emulsioned white
Internal woodwork coated with long life, acrylic white gloss
Stairs have a 32 mm² balustrade painted white oak handrail

Heating:-
Ideal Combi boiler
Underfloor heating to ground floor with thermostatic controls
Smart control unit

Wardrobes:-
Fitted wardrobe to master bedroom to include hanging rail and blanket shelf

Doors:-
Internal doors effect with chrome fittings
The front door is an insulated fibreglass door three-point locking system with chrome ironmongery
The rear door is insulated fibreglass Part glazed effect with three-point looking system
Patio doors are UPVC double glazed French doors with Pilkington K glass

Windows:-
UPVC double glazed windows with Pilkington K glass

Fascia:-
UPVC square fascia and barge

Skirting:-
Pencil round contemporary skirting and architrave

External:-
Turf to front where applicable
Turf to rear where applicable
1800 mm x 1800 mm close sport fencing to regarding where applicable
Textures slabs to patio entrance and pathways
External tap
